Adrian Grima's poetry in Maltese has appeared in three collections, It-Trumbettier (1999), Rakkmu (2006) and Riħ min-Nofsinhar (2008, with Immanuel Mifsud). His “Ireland” poems will soon be published in Northern Ireland with translations into English by Catherine McGrotty and a cd with his poetry set to music by Rory McCarron.
 
His work has been translated into twelve languages and has appeared in various publications in different European and Mediterranean countries. Solo collections of his work have appeared in English and in German. This year he has been invited to read his work in London, Algiers, Cairo, Alexandria and Lodève. He also writes poems and short stories for children. Dr. Grima teaches Maltese literature at the University of Malta, specializing in metaphor and the presence of the Mediterranean.
